The Wellcome Collection is a unique and fascinating destination for anyone interested in science, medicine, and the human…
The Garden Museum: Exploring the History and Beauty of Gardening The Garden Museum is a unique destination located…
Madame Tussauds in London is a world-renowned attraction that draws millions of visitors every year. This wax museum…
The Victoria and Albert Museum in South Kensington, London has collected over 2 million items for visitors to…
Search our comprehensive list of UK Museums.